Prince joined Twitter last summer, and he signed up for Facebook this year to participate in an ill-fated fan Q&A session in which he only answered one question. Now his experiment with social media appears to be coming to an end. NME reports that the Purple One has deleted his Twitter and Facebook accounts and pulled his music off YouTube. The Princevevo account now includes only three clips: the “Breakfast Can Wait” video, a behind-the-scenes piece on “Breakfast Can Wait,” and a short interview segment. No reason was given for Prince’s social media exodus, but I have to wonder if his departure from YouTube has to do with Irving Azoff’s initiative to get songwriters better compensation. Azoff and other industry figures such as Garth Brooks have criticized YouTube’s royalty payouts in recent weeks.
